Question:

The Cl-C-Cl angle in 1,1,2,2-tetrachloroethene and tetrachloromethane will be about

  • 120$^{\circ}$ and 109$^{\circ}$28'
  • 90$^{\circ}$ and 109.5$^{\circ}$
  • 109.5$^{\circ}$ and 90$^{\circ}$
  • 109.5$^{\circ}$ and 120$^{\circ}$

The Correct Option is A

Solution and Explanation

It is an alkene, (i.e. contains double bond between
carbon atoms) so the bond angle is 120$^{\circ}$ while
tetrachloro methane is an alkane, i.e. contains only
single bonds, so the bond angle is 109$^{\circ}$28'.
